An established main contractor delivering complex large-scale mission critical and industrial developments across Kent is seeking an experienced Pre-Construction Manager to lead bid, planning, and early-stage project delivery activities. This role is responsible for managing the full pre-construction lifecycle on high-value projects including data centres, logistics hubs, advanced manufacturing facilities, and large industrial schemes. The successful candidate will coordinate multidisciplinary teams, engage with clients and consultants, and ensure projects are commercially, technically, and operationally prepared before site mobilisation.
- Lead the pre-construction process from tender enquiry through to project handover to operations teams
- Manage and coordinate bid submissions, tender strategies, and pre-construction programmes
- Develop detailed project execution plans, logistics strategies, and phasing plans for complex live environments
- Chair and manage design development meetings with consultants, subcontractors, and clients
- Identify project risks, value engineering opportunities, and buildability solutions during early project stages
- Coordinate estimating, planning, procurement, commercial, and operational functions throughout bid and negotiation phases
- Support procurement strategy development and key subcontractor engagement
- Prepare and present high-quality technical submissions and client presentations
- Support contract negotiations and contribute to successful project awards
- Maintain market awareness across mission critical and industrial sectors including supply chain trends and emerging technologies
